What the data shows

Poole recorded notably higher crime than Worplesdon in February 2026 — 95 vs 46 incidents. The crime profiles diverge meaningfully: Poole sees higher rates of Anti-social behaviour (20) and Criminal damage & arson (9), while Worplesdon has more Other theft (5) and Public order (5). Both areas sit below the national average for recorded crime — a positive sign for either location.
